What was Thomas Edison's first cinematic invention called?

The US inventor, Thomas Alva Edison is given credit for his contribution to the film industry. He had thousands of patents awarded to him from the electric light bulb to the first type of movies. Late in the 19th century Edison invented a machine called the kinetoscope. It permitted a person to see "moving pictures".

Why thomas Edison is important?

Thomas Edison was the first "industrial" inventor. He took the art of invention to new heights, and made it into a real industry. Edison's real genius lay not in invention itself, but in commercializing his inventions. He made sure that each invention would have a market, that it really was useful and desired BEFORE he invented it. He was astonishingly persistent, and kept going when others might have given up.


Is newberry honor for the writing?

Yes, the Newbery Award is given for the writing. It is given for making a distinguished contribution to children's literature. The award was first given in 1922.
